Vehicle + deployment systems

Design the service first. Choose the vehicle second.

A vehicle is useful only when its size, interior, staff, power, connectivity, privacy and equipment match the work that has to happen that day. MAV uses a mixed fleet and portable host-site systems instead of buying identical clinic buses for every route.

Concept platforms

The site already shows more than one vehicle form because the network needs more than one vehicle form.

These are design concepts, not selected procurement models. Final specifications should be competitively developed around accessibility, payload, privacy, power, connectivity, maintainability, lifecycle cost and the service tier each vehicle must support.

Compare field configurations

Choose capability before vehicle size.

Select a field configuration to highlight what it is actually for. MAV should use the smallest safe, private and accessible setup that can complete the visit.

MAV-LITE

Field Unit

Platform: accessible SUV/minivan or small cargo/passenger vehicle plus host-site kit.

Best for: outreach, navigation, Passport/CARD help, equipment delivery, peer support, home/field follow-up, small community stops.

Core crew: navigator + peer/access specialist; mobile operations/driver can be a combined qualified role when policy and workload allow.

Does not need: permanent clinical room.

ACCESS VAN

Standard Mobile Access Unit

Platform: accessible high-roof van with flexible private consultation space.

Best for: recurring regional routes, private navigation, telehealth, assistive-tech trials, sensory support, community training, healthcare preparation.

Core crew: navigator + peer/access specialist + mobile operations.

Add as scheduled: clinician, community paramedic, SLP/AAC, OT/sensory, benefits or bilingual specialist.

MAV-PLUS

Higher-Capability Unit

Platform: larger accessible van/truck/bus when interior space materially changes what can be delivered.

Best for: multi-room/private consultation, complex telehealth days, high-volume specialist days, mobile technology library, larger public deployments.

Build: lift/ramp, low-sensory room, secure storage, independent power, climate control, redundant connectivity, exterior awning/quiet queue.

Shared statewide: do not station one everywhere without utilization evidence.

HOST-SITE KIT

Room-in-a-Box

Platform: no special vehicle required.

Best for: libraries, colleges, health units, schools, community centers and public buildings with a usable private room.

Contents: privacy screens, signs, AAC/written communication, sensory kit, hotspot, secure tablet, paper fallback, lighting kit, check-in and follow-up materials.

Why it matters: the cheapest square footage may be the room already in the community.

EVENT KIT

Sensory Haven Deployment

Platform: modular room, tent/awning, trailer, existing venue room or larger vehicle.

Best for: fairs, festivals, public meetings, school/community events, disaster/recovery sites and training days.

Contents: low-light options, seating, noise reduction, visual communication, exit orientation, regulation tools, water/charging and clear return-to-event plan.

MAV-RIDE · FUTURE OPTION

Passenger Mobility Vehicle

Platform: separately compliant accessible passenger van/shuttle.

Best for: gaps that cannot be solved through existing transit/NET/partner transportation and are authorized for ANCHOR to serve.

Separation: transportation operations, insurance, securement, driver standards and funding stay distinct from the support-visit fleet.

Interior zones

A standard Access Van should work like a transformable field office.

1

Accessible entry + orientation

Step/lift/ramp access as applicable, visual “what happens here” board, no crowded check-in.

2

Communication station

Tablet, keyboard, AAC/low-tech boards, yes/no, writing surface, interpreter/translation connection.

3

Private support bay

Acoustic/privacy treatment, adjustable lighting, flexible seating, telehealth display, no fixed interrogation-style desk.

4

Sensory + technology library

Headphones, visual timers, task boards, tactile/fidget tools, healthcare prep kits and trial devices in clean labeled storage.

5

Secure operations

Locked device/document storage, charging, hotspot/router, battery backup, cleaning, inventory and no uncontrolled local records.

6

Exterior extension

Awning or portable shade, waiting choice, chairs, public information, mobile Academy/host training surface and optional Sensory Haven.

Why this mixed model?

The 2026 Rural Mobile Healthcare Toolkit recommends designing mobile programs around community need, workforce, technology/data, vehicles/equipment, evaluation and sustainability—not starting with a vehicle purchase. It also notes that mobile units often use fixed operating sites and telehealth to extend reach.
